The street in brief

Sales on Gainsthorpe Road West are mostly sem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£139,000 — roughly 13% below the DN21 norm. On floor area that works out near £1,724 per square metre, in line with the district's £1,758.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; DN21 prices as a whole have been rising. HM Land Registry records 27 sales across 14 homes since 2001.
